①Pull out the crown to the first click.
②Turn the crown clockwise to set the date.
※Do not set the date between 9:00 p.m. and 1:00 a.m. Otherwise, the date may not
change properly. If it is necessary to set date during that time period, first change
the time to any time outside it, set the date and then, reset the correct time.
After all the adjustments are completed, push the crown back in to the normal position.
How to set the date
○Be sure to set the main time before setting the date.
It is necessary to adjust the date on the first day of March and months following 30-day months.

How to use the stopwatch
〈Note on adjusting the STOPWATCH hand position〉
If the STOPWATCH hands do not return to "0" position when the stopwatch is reset,
follow the procedure in "Time setting and adjusting the stopwatch hand position" to
reset them.
In that case, be sure to adjust the main time hands to the current time.
The stopwatch features a 40-minute dial with a retrograde minute hand.
The stopwatch can consecutively measure up to 120 minutes in 1/100-second
increments. When the measurement reaches 120 minutes, the stopwatch
automatically stops counting.
Split time measurement is possible.
※After 3 minutes of timing from a start, the STOPWATCH 1/100-second and
1/10-second hands remain pointing to the "0" position until the watch is
stopped or split time measurement is made, at such a time, they move to
display the measured time. They start to move for a maximum of three minutes
after the watch is restarted or the split time display is released.
